This hour-long episode was written by Charles Beaumont, and based on his 1951 short story "The Devil, You Say". The title comes from the expression printer's devil, an apprentice in the industry. Douglas Winter (Robert Sterling), the editor of a newspaper called The Dansburg Courier, is being pushed out of business by a big conglomerate paper, The Gazette. Intervening is devilish Mr. Smith(played by Burgess Meredith) who offers Winter the standard deal of success if he sells his soul, which he agrees to not believing it to be true, but when Smith keeps his word when the papers fortunes turn around, Winter realizes that he better find a way to trick this devil if he is to redeem his eternal soul...
